Batchu Chandra Sekhar Devalla Venkata Ramana Sukuru Raghu Ramadas 《Journal of heterocyclic chemistry》2001,38(2):383-386
The syntheses of tetracyclic 1,5‐benzoxazepines 3a‐e from heterocyclic (3‐chloroaldehydes 1a‐e and 2‐aminophenol are reported herein (Scheme I). Attempted lithium aluminium hydride (LiAlH4) reduction of the imine double bond in 3a‐e failed to furnish the corresponding saturated compounds 5a‐e. Attempted catalytic hydrogenation of 3a‐e in the presence of acetic acid and acetic anhydride gave surprisingly only the acetoxy derivatives 6a‐e in high yields (Scheme II). Base catalysed hydrolysis of acetoxy derivatives 6a‐e furnished, as expected, the corresponding phenolic derivatives 7a‐e , in moderate yields. Attempted cyclofunctionalization of 3a‐e either with mercaptoacetic acid or its methyl ester to obtain the new penta‐cyclic heterocycles 4a‐e was, however, not successful. 相似文献

P. Praveen Kumar Y. Dathu Reddy Ch. Venkata Ramana Reddy B. Rama Devi P.K. Dubey 《Green Chemistry Letters and Reviews》2014,7(4):322-329
Green synthesis of novel title compounds (6) has been developed from 3-(1,4-dioxo-3,4-dihydrophthalazin-(1H)-yl)-3-oxopropanenitrile (3) and indole-3-aldehyde (4) using Knoevenagel condensation followed by alkylation with alkylating agents. Compound 6 could also be synthesised by alkylation of 4 followed by condensation with 3. In an alternate sequence of reactions, 6 could be synthesised either from treatment of 3 with N,N-dimethylformamide dimethyl acetal to form (E)-3-(dimethlamino)-2-(1,4-dioxo-1,2,3,4-tetrahydrophthalazine-2-carbonyl)acrylonitrile 8 followed by reaction with 10 or by the reaction 8 with 9 followed by alkylation. 相似文献

The total synthesis of the putative structure of xylarinol B is described and the need to revise its structure is demonstrated. The central benzoxepine skeleton was constructed by employing a cobalt‐mediated bimolecular [2+2+2] Reppe–Vollhardt alkyne cycloaddition reaction. 相似文献

V.M. Soundalgekar T.V. Ramana Murty N.V. Vighnesam 《International Journal of Heat and Fluid Flow》1984,5(1):54-56
Effects of buoyancy forces on forced and free convective flow of water at 4°C past a semi-infinite vertical plate at constant temperature are studied. Flow is assumed to be vertically upwards. Similarity solutions are derived and the resulting equations are solved numerically on a computer. Velocity and temperature profiles are shown graphically and numerical values of the skin friction and the rate of heat transfer are entered in tables. It is observed that the skin friction and the Nusselt number increase with increasing Gr/Re2, where Gr is the Grashof number and Re is the Reynolds number 相似文献

V. V. Atuchin V. A. Kochubey L. D. Pokrovsky V. N. Kruchinin C. V. Ramana 《Optics and Spectroscopy》2014,117(3):423-427
The optical properties of the highly-textured V2O5 thin-films grown on Si(100) by sputter-deposition at various oxygen reactive-pressures were investigated in detail. The profiles of the optical constants, namely the refractive index and extinction coefficient, of V2O5 films were evaluated in the photon-energy range of 1–5 eV. At photon-energy above 2.5 eV, the dispersion behavior in optical constants is explained based on Lorentz-Drude model. The refractive index dispersion fits to a Cauchy’s relation at photon-energy below 2.5 eV, where the V2O5-film is mostly transparent. The optical transitions across the bandgap occur at energy ~2.5–3.2 eV depending on the V2O5 growth conditions and film-microstructure. The highly-textured and c-axis oriented V2O5-films, fabricated under optimum conditions of temperature and oxygen partial pressure, exhibit excellent optical characteristics similar to V2O5 single crystals. 相似文献

The synthesis of orthogonally protected Fmoc‐Dap/Dab (Boc/Z/Alloc)‐OH starting from Fmoc‐Asp/Glu has been described. The salient features of our synthetic strategy involved formation of Fmoc‐Asp/Glu‐5‐oxazolidinone acids, conversion of acid function to acyl azides, Curtius rearrangement, and hydrolysis of the oxazolidinone group. 相似文献
